Jan-Philipp Soehn: Selectional Restrictions in HPSG: I'll eat my hat!
This contribution is concerned with integrating the phenomenon of selectional
restrictions in HPSG. Firstly, the question of treating selectional
restrictions purely in the semantic module is tackled, as there are some
contextual (or pragmatic) influences, which can repair the ill-formedness of
violated selectional restrictions. Secondly, we present existing approaches to
selectional restrictions within the framework and, lastly, make our own
proposal which describes the subject as part of the semantics-pragmatics
interface. In particular, we show how a semantic ontology can be integrated.
